Transaction 05b19bd4d973c02692dc41250633ce2faf635c58795d41c726f71a3c9cd75d26

block
89481f6416ce915e6ba7c1b3ea703fee2fddcd63bfb645668e96cbf40a715b05

1 Input

26 Outputs